The component-based scalable logical architecture is one of the very useful software frameworks which is created to help businesses in a proper way. It delivers complete flexibility with reusable objects, which helps to speed up the creation and delivery of the components.
At the same time, it benefits by accepting certain properties and data from the server, which helps to maintain a very consistent and valuable user experience.
The CSLA comes along with plenty of features which makes it one of the most efficient software frameworks to integrate with your business.
For example, Microsoft has adopted CSLA as a new technology in its system. Here are the features it offers.
Object persistence is another important feature that is used for data creation, update, retrieval, and deletion. The Data access logic gets separated from the business logic with the help of a repository pattern or other kind of techniques for object-oriented programming.
The CSLA framework also offers a rules engine that supports the validation rules, authorization rules, and business rules. All of these rules are attracted to the object instances or the properties, which improves the data functionalities.
The CSLA comes with multiple numbers of benefits that can actually improve the performance of your business organization.
Here are the benefits it offers.
Scalability is one of the most important benefits that the CSLA offers. Hence it rightly offers the necessary flexibility and scalability to the management of the data sources and to the network protocol, which makes it highly effective.
CSLA works with a bunch of utility objects which makes it easier to work with this framework. With the help of its utility classes, it can add better benefits to your entire system.
With the help of CSLA, you can easily work on the development of the applications along with its highly impressive framework. With the help of the road map that CSLA offers, it becomes easier to build up an easy design standard.
Apart from the above-mentioned benefits, the CSLA is also a very highly impressive framework as it offers higher access to the enabling of complexity. At the same time, it effectively lowered the maintenance costs and increased the speed of the applications, which can help enterprises in better ways to enhance functionality. Also, it offers better scalability and helps to construct a robust and scalable application framework which is highly necessary to improve your organization’s access to data.
If you wish to build a highly scalable application for your business for consistent and valuable user experience using the CSLA framework, connect with our skilled developers at Polyxer Systems today.